Dealing With Failure

We don't always “win” every moment in our daily lives. In our failures we can learn that losing is not the end of the world. Losing hurts, yes. But how we respond to failure matters. It is easy to feel sorry for oneself and to imagine that things will not get better. We must believe in the hope of tomorrow with the graces God bestows upon us.
